Athletics News
The Oakland Athletics have turned heads with a strong start, now boasting a solid 13-12 record after taking down the Seattle Mariners 5-2 in their last outing. This victory not only showcased their offensive firepower but also set the stage for a showdown against the Texas Rangers, a battle for AL West supremacy that few predicted at the season's start. The A's are riding the momentum from their recent series win, but with a pitching staff struggling to maintain composure,averaging 6.0 runs allowed per game in the last week,every inning against the Rangers will be critical. Hot bats like Shea Langeliers and Carlos Cortes need to keep up their impressive averages if Oakland hopes to seize control of the division and prove they belong in the playoff conversation.
